🌱 1. A Natural Calcium Boost
Eggshells are made up of over 90% calcium carbonate — the same substance found in many supplements. When cleaned and ground into a fine powder, they can be added (in very small amounts) to smoothies or baked goods to naturally strengthen bones and teeth.
🌿 2. Garden Superfood
- Fertilizer: Crushed eggshells add calcium to the soil, helping plants grow stronger.
- Pest Repellent: Scatter pieces around plants to deter snails and slugs.
- Compost Booster: Eggshells break down and enrich compost with valuable minerals.

🐦 5. For Pets & Birds
Finely crushed shells can be added to bird feed or pet food (like chickens or dogs) as a natural calcium supplement.
